东北大学秦皇岛分校编译原理 第二章第三章.pptVIP

  • 2
  • 0
  • 约1.46千字
  • 约 91页
  • 2017-08-05 发布于河南
  • 举报

东北大学秦皇岛分校编译原理 第二章第三章.ppt

东北大学秦皇岛分校编译原理 第二章第三章

第三章 文法和语言本章目的 ;本章知识点(内容)引言和预备知;3.1 文法的直观概念和语言概;“我是大学生”。是汉语的一个句;有了一组规则以后,按照如下方式;“我是大学生”的构成符合上述规;3.2 编译原理所涉及到的一;3.2.1 集合 概念 ;3.2.2 笛卡儿乘积 序;3.2.3 关系 定义 ;3.3 有关定义和记号符号:可;介绍有关符号串的一些运算 ?符;符号串的连接:设x和y是符号串;符号串集合:若集合A中所有元素;例:Σ={a,b} Σ*=;有关定义和记号语言是由句子组成;3.4文法和语言的形式定义语言;程序设计语言的概念和描述方法 ;语言研究的三个方面 ;每种语言具有两个可识别的特性,;如果不考虑语义和语用,即只从语;文法和语言的形式定义如何来描述;文法即是生成方式描述语言的:语;定义文法G定义为四元组(VN,;文法的定义例 文法G=(V;例 文法G=(VN,VT,;文法的写法 1 G:S→aAb;元符号: → ;推导的定义直接推导“?”α→β;程序?分程序. 分程;推导的定义 若存在v ?w0 ;例:G: S→0S1, S→0;句型、句子的定义句型有文法G,;例:G[E]: E→E+T;文法,语言的定义由文法G生成的;例 文法G[S]: (1;S ?a S BE (;使用产生式(1)n-1次,

文档评论(0)

1亿VIP精品文档

相关文档